Menstruation or periods is a monthly phenomenon common to all women on earth. Menstruation begins when a girl attains puberty (i.e. at the age of 13-14) and continues until menopause occurs (i.e. at the age of 45-50). The beginning of menstruation signals the start of a girl's womanhood and the time period between the inception of menstruation and end of menstruation or menopause marks the fertile phase of a woman.

Once menstruation commences, it occurs every month, continues for 4-7 days and is also referred to as the monthly menses or periods. Woman has been chosen by nature to bear child and allow her progeny to continue. This is why it is customary for her uterine walls to thicken and become cushion-like in anticipation of a pregnancy. When that does not happen, the contents of the uterus break off, disperse and are expelled through the vagina in the form of monthly menstruation. Once the monthly periods end, another such cycle begins. Proper menstruation cycles are a sign of sound womanly health. But the story is not so pleasant for all. Lower Abdominal Pain in Women

Abdominal pain (or stomach ache, menstrual pain) are sharp pains in a woman's lower abdomen that occur when her menstrual period begins and may continue for 2-3 days. Symptoms can range in severity from a mild annoyance to severe pain that interferes with normal activities.

What causes lower abdominal or pelvic pain

All women feel discomfort or pain in the lower abdomen below the navel from time to time, for instance, before or during menstruation. The most common causes are a urinary disorder such as a bladder or kidney problem, a bowel problem or a condition involving the reproductive system - the uterus, Fallopian tubes and ovaries. In many cases it can be difficult to identify the cause of the pain, but noting certain features will help you and your doctor come to a likely diagnosis.
